Out of all films produced by Studio Ghibli, one ranks the most successful. "Spirited Away," written and directed by Hayao Miyazaki, released in 2002, is one of the most successful films in Japan, second only to the recent 2020 Japan release of "Demon Slayer: Kimetsu no Yaiba." Gaining popularity in America, "Spirited Away" is one of the most influencing movies in the world.

America’s revival of folk music began in the 1940s with Pete Seeger and the Weavers, the demand for folk music continued rapidly into the 1950s with the introduction of Jac Holzman’s Elektra Records and Moses Asch’s Folkway Records labels. Artists such as The Weavers – with their best-selling Carnegie Hall album in 1957 – catapulted the need to explore society’s ills through America’s most sacred genre, performed with the instruments that belonged to the people not of our homeland, but of others too.
